EDITORS COMMENTS
This historical print captures a fascinating glimpse into the world of advertising in 1808, featuring a bill sticker proclaiming the advantages of printing. The quote on the sticker, "One of the innumerable advantages of printing is being enabled to advertise the public of such things as are essential to be known - and others," highlights the importance placed on spreading information and promoting goods and services during this time period.
The image showcases an early form of public communication, where printed bills were used to inform and educate the masses about various products, events, and announcements. It serves as a reminder of how far we have come in terms of advertising methods and technology.
